About the Number
59372405713
2進数表記:110111010010110111110000001111010001
漢数字表記:五百九十三億七千二百四十万五千七百十三
素因数分解:
素因数の和:104345746
約数の個数: 4
約数和(自身を含む): 59476751460
約数和(自身を除く): 104345747
約数列:
[1, 569, 104345177, 59372405713]
約数ペア:
[(1, 59372405713), (569, 104345177)]このpageの処理時間: 1.3314096927642822 seconds